Irrigation Trenching in Houston, TX

Irrigation trenching services involve digging narrow, precise trenches to install or repair underground sprinkler systems, ensuring efficient water delivery across lawns, gardens, and landscaped areas. These services typically cover projects such as laying new irrigation lines, replacing old or damaged pipes, and upgrading existing systems to improve coverage and functionality. Property owners often request this service when establishing a new irrigation setup, expanding current systems, or addressing issues like leaks and uneven watering that require underground repairs.

Before requesting irrigation trenching, property owners should consider the layout of their landscape, the location of existing utilities, and the type of irrigation system they want to install or repair. It’s helpful to understand the scope of the project, including the size of the area to be irrigated and any specific features or obstacles that may affect trenching work. Clarifying these details can help ensure the service meets the needs of the landscape and provides a reliable, efficient watering solution.

Project Types

Common Irrigation Trenching Jobs

Irrigation trenching involves digging channels to install or repair underground sprinkler systems for efficient watering.

Drainage trenching helps redirect excess water away from foundations and landscaping to prevent damage.

Pipe installation trenching creates pathways for underground piping for irrigation, drainage, or utility lines.

Landscape trenching prepares soil for planting or installing features like edging and irrigation lines.

Repair trenching involves excavating sections of existing systems to fix leaks or replace damaged components.

Custom trenching solutions are tailored to fit specific yard layouts and irrigation needs.

FAQ

Irrigation Trenching Questions

What is irrigation trenching? It involves digging narrow trenches to install or repair underground irrigation lines for lawns and gardens.

When is irrigation trenching needed? It is typically required during the installation of new sprinkler systems or when repairing existing underground irrigation lines.

How deep are irrigation trenches? Trenches are usually dug to a depth that safely accommodates the irrigation pipes, often around 6 to 12 inches deep.

Will trenching damage my property? Proper trenching methods minimize disturbance, and the area is restored after work is completed to maintain the property's appearance.
